199__ Inductee

 
Neal & Barbara Horaist

The La. Cattle Festival has been a member of  LAFF for 51 years. Neal Horaist was a board member of  LAFF from 1992- 1995 where he worked on various committees including essay contest, convention, and legislative committees.  He then became vice-president in 1996-97 when he put on one of the best conventions ever. From 1997-98 he served as president of LAFF and assisted all committee chairmen throughout the year. Neal is still working for the betterment of LAFF as evidenced by the fact that he is still Co-chairperson of the LAFF convention 2000. Neal's proudest moment was when he received his gold medallion and became a member of the elite and prestigious "Past Presidents" club.


 Barbara T. Horaist served on the board of LAFF from 1986-87 and has served as chairperson or assistant chairperson of the essay contest since 1978. She has served as treasurer of LAFF since 1990 and has thoroughly enjoyed working with the fairs and festivals of Louisiana. She has served on many committees including the decorating committee and the site selection committee. She is currently assisting with the pageant committee. She was honored to receive the LAFF "Volunteer of the Year" award in 1999.


 Neal has been involved in the Louisiana Cattle Festival since 1987. He served as board member for one year and became vice-president in 1989. He was elected president in 1990 and still serves in that capacity today. He is a hands-on president and works in all aspects of the festival. One of his greatest honors was to receive the "Festival of the Year award in 1999 for the Louisiana Cattle Festival.


 Barbara has been involved with the Louisiana Cattle Festival all her life, since she was born the year it was founded as the Louisiana Dairy Festival by her father Roy R. Theriot. She has been serving on the board of directors since 1973 and has been pageant chairperson since that time. She was also secretary/ treasurer for a number of years and has worked in all facets of the festival unselfishly.
